Improved Portability and Convenience of Small Cement Mixers

Small cement mixers bring a new level of portability to construction projects. These compact machines are designed for easy transport, making them ideal for job sites where space is limited. Weighing significantly less than traditional mixers, small cement mixers can be moved by a single person. Their smaller size means they can fit in tighter spaces, facilitating use in residential areas. Setting up these mixers takes only a few minutes, allowing workers to get started quickly.


Convenience is a key factor in the appeal of small cement mixers. Many models come equipped with wheels, enhancing mobility even further. Users can mix concrete on-site without the hassle of transporting large amounts of material back and forth. This reduces the risk of spills and accidents commonly associated with larger mixers. However, it is important to remember that their smaller capacity means batches may need to be mixed more frequently. This could lead to interruptions during work, requiring careful planning to optimize workflow.

Ease of Operation and Maintenance of Small Cement Mixers in Construction

Small cement mixers have revolutionized construction projects, offering ease of operation and maintenance that professionals appreciate. These mixers, typically weighing less than 500 pounds, are lightweight and portable. This portability allows workers to move them easily across job sites. According to a report by the Construction Industry Institute, using small mixers can reduce setup time by nearly 30%. This time efficiency translates into lower labor costs.

Routine maintenance for small cement mixers is straightforward. Cleaning after each use is crucial to prevent clogs and material buildup. Many mixers have removable parts that are easy to clean, making maintenance less daunting. Regular inspections can help identify wear and tear, potentially extending the mixer’s lifespan. A study by the American Concrete Institute found that a well-maintained mixer can last up to 15 years with proper care.

Tips for best practices: always follow the manufacturer's guide for maintenance intervals. It’s also beneficial to use the mixer on stable, level ground for optimal performance. Mix only the required amount of concrete to reduce waste. Be cautious with heavy loads; overloading can strain the motor and lead to malfunctions. Embracing these practices can enhance the efficiency and durability of small cement mixers in any construction project.
